Win10启用调试是什么意思?开启后对电脑性能的影响

在日常使用Windows 10系统的过程中,不少细心的用户在点击“控制面板”进入“高级系统设置”时,都会在“启动和故障恢复”一栏中发现一个名为“写入调试信息”的下拉菜单。当选项被选中为“调试”时,很多新手会感到困惑:这究竟是什么意思?我的电脑需要它吗?开启它会不会让电脑变慢? 简单来说,Win10启用调试,本质上是为系统开启了一个“黑匣子”功能。 它的主要目的是在系统发生严重错误(如蓝屏死机)...



在日常使用Windows 10系统的过程中,不少细心的用户在点击“控制面板”进入“高级系统设置”时,都会在“启动和故障恢复”一栏中发现一个名为“写入调试信息”的下拉菜单。当选项被选中为“调试”时,很多新手会感到困惑:这究竟是什么意思?我的电脑需要它吗?开启它会不会让电脑变慢?

简单来说,Win10启用调试,本质上是为系统开启了一个“黑匣子”功能。 它的主要目的是在系统发生严重错误(如蓝屏死机)时,能够自动记录下当时内存中的关键数据,以便技术人员或开发者分析故障原因。

为了让大家更透彻地理解这一机制,我们将从其工作原理、实际作用以及是否需要开启三个方面进行深度介绍。

一、 理解“调试”:系统崩溃的“目击者”

要理解“启用调试”的含义,首先要明白Windows 10在处理严重错误时的逻辑。当电脑出现“蓝屏”(BSOD)或者程序无响应导致系统崩溃时,系统需要一种方式来保存现场证据。

在“写入调试信息”的选项中,有三种常见的设置:无、小内存转储(默认)和完整内存转储。 而我们常说的“启用调试”,通常指的是选择了“小内存转储”“完整内存转储”,并将“调试”作为日志记录方式。

你可以把它想象成飞机的“黑匣子”。当飞机失事时,黑匣子会记录下最后的飞行数据和语音。同理,当Windows 10崩溃时,启用调试功能会指示系统将内存中的部分数据保存到硬盘中。这些数据通常被命名为 Minidump.dmpMemory.dmp 文件,它们包含了导致崩溃的驱动程序、内核错误代码以及崩溃发生瞬间的系统状态。

二、 为什么会有这个功能?它的核心价值

对于绝大多数普通用户而言,开启这个功能似乎毫无意义,因为大家都不懂如何分析这些二进制代码。但这一功能的存在,对于软件开发者和系统维护者来说至关重要。

1. 精准定位蓝屏原因
普通用户看到蓝屏,看到的只是一串看不懂的代码(如 CRITICAL_PROCESS_DIED)。而开启调试后,生成的转储文件可以帮助技术专家还原当时的场景。是某个硬件不兼容?是显卡驱动冲突?还是系统内核文件损坏?通过分析这些文件,开发者可以迅速找到Bug的根源。

2. 提升系统维护效率
对于IT运维人员或电脑维修店来说,这是一个神器。拿到一个蓝屏的电脑,不需要现场排查硬件,只需要提取出 .dmp 文件,利用专业的调试工具(如 WinDbg),就能在几分钟内判断出是哪个软件或驱动导致了问题,从而极大地缩短了维修时间。

三、 启用调试的代价:性能与空间的权衡

虽然这个功能听起来很专业,但对于普通用户来说,开启它并非没有代价。我们需要理性看待其带来的副作用。

1. 磁盘空间的占用
这是最直接的副作用。每次系统崩溃,都会生成一个新的转储文件。默认情况下,系统会保留最近几个转储文件,以防止旧数据覆盖新数据。如果不幸频繁蓝屏,这些文件会迅速占满C盘空间。一个 Minidump 文件可能只有几MB,而 Memory.dmp(完整内存转储)可能会达到数GB甚至几十GB,足以让系统瞬间变卡。

2. 对系统稳定性的潜在影响
虽然现代Windows 10对此进行了优化,但在某些特定情况下,启用调试模式可能会增加系统在极端压力下的负担。对于普通日常使用,这种影响微乎其微,几乎可以忽略不计。

四、 如何操作?你需要它吗?

如果你遇到了频繁的蓝屏问题,或者你是希望排查电脑故障的技术人员,那么开启调试功能是有必要的。反之,如果你只是想安安静静地上网、办公,且电脑运行流畅,那么建议保持默认设置(即“无”)。

如果你决定开启,操作步骤如下:

  1. 右键点击“此电脑”,选择“属性”。
  2. 在左侧菜单栏点击“高级系统设置”。
  3. 在“高级”选项卡下,点击“启动和故障恢复”区域的“设置”按钮。
  4. 在“写入调试信息”下拉菜单中,选择“小内存转储(256KB)”或“完整内存转储”。
  5. 确保勾选了“自动管理所有驱动器的分页文件大小”,以便系统自动管理转储文件的存放位置。

五、 总结

回到最初的问题:Win10启用调试是什么意思?

它意味着你的电脑在遭遇致命错误时,会自动保存一份“事故报告”。这是一项面向高级用户和开发者的诊断工具,其核心价值在于“故障溯源”。

对于普通用户,它更多是一个“后台服务”,除非你需要它来帮助诊断复杂的系统问题,否则保持关闭状态,既节省硬盘空间,又能避免不必要的文件生成。理解了这一点,你就不会再被这个选项困扰,而是能够根据自己的实际需求,做出最明智的选择。